Output 32f3f25e5eaa79c598143a15b195de0a789b190cd4f9629baa862d9a1be54d60:92

value
40893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d70c0388495d744af96efceade3aaa46b8eb6ce OP_EQUAL
address
3JxghsEiVVnp35QSVzsYZBJe4HERPiF9xV
transaction
32f3f25e5eaa79c598143a15b195de0a789b190cd4f9629baa862d9a1be54d60
spent
true